Overview of Digital Gaming Regulations


Online gaming functions within a complicated framework of rules that vary significantly by jurisdiction. Regulators implement these laws to guarantee the safety of users, preserve equitable gambling practices, and produce revenue profits. Regulatory bodies are formed to supervise online gambling sites, wagering operations, and machine gambling, ensuring that operators adhere with lawful standards. These rules are crafted to safeguard users from fraud and encourage responsible gambling behaviors.


In numerous regions, online gaming platforms must acquire designated licenses to function legally. This licensing procedure often includes criminal checks, financial audits, and compliance with technical standards. Providers must exhibit their dedication to just play, security measures, and the safeguarding of player data. Failure to adhere to these regulations can result in severe penalties, including fines and the cancellation of permits, thus making sure that only reputable online gaming providers stay in the market.


The growth of online wagering and slots has prompted lawmakers to reevaluate existing regulations. As tech progresses, so too do the methods of gambling, making it essential for regulations to adapt in response. Concerns such as sports betting laws, payment processing rules, and minimum age verification standards are always evolving. Staying updated with these changes is crucial for upholding a secure and responsible online gambling space that fulfills the demands of contemporary gamblers.


Effect on Gaming Activities


The surge of digital gaming has substantially transformed the landscape of gaming operations. Conventional establishments have had to adapt to the rising competition from digital casinos that provide a wide variety of gaming alternatives, including video slots, table games, and live dealer experiences. As customers shift towards the accessibility of internet services, physical casinos are re-evaluating their business models, enhancing their offerings with modern technology, and emphasizing on creating captivating experiences that draw customers to come back to brick-and-mortar venues.


Furthermore, the laws surrounding digital gaming are influencing how gambling houses function. Numerous regions have established stringent rules that regulate digital gambling procedures to ensure fairness, responsible gambling, and protecting players. As a outcome, gaming establishments are spending in digital tools to meet with these guidelines, such as sophisticated tools for overseeing gameplay and ensuring fairness. This conformity not only influences expenses but also shapes the advertising techniques of gambling venues, as they must articulate their conformity to rules while promoting their online and brick-and-mortar products.


In conclusion, the merging of online and offline gaming activities has led to the creation of hybrid approaches in gaming operations. Many gambling establishments are now presenting online wagering options linked to their brick-and-mortar establishments. For example, customers can wager on their beloved video slots from the comfort of their own homes while gaining incentives that can be redeemed at the gaming establishment. This smooth process boosts client interaction and loyalty, thereby shaping the prospects of gambling as both sectors strive to blend and gain from one another.


Upcoming Trends in Wagering and Slots


The digital gaming landscape is rapidly evolving, driven by tech advancements and shifting consumer preferences. One of the most important trends is the growth of real-time dealer games, which combine the ease of digital accessibility with the genuine experience of a brick-and-mortar casino. Players are seeking immersive experiences, and live streaming technology allows them to connect with live dealers in actual time, enhancing the overall betting experience. This trend is predicted to grow as more players seek out ways to replicate the social aspects of traditional gambling while enjoying the comfort of their homes.


Another notable trend is the incorporation of AI and ML in online casinos. These technologies can customize gaming experiences, offering tailored recommendations for games and betting options based on player behavior and preferences.
